OEM-Style Car Upholstery in Dammam
When customers ask for "dealer upholstery" they rarely mean the dealership itself They mean the standard: panels that follow the original seat design even stitching and a material that does not announce itself as a replacement That is what we build To be clear about it: we are an independent shop not a dealership and not authorised by one The description is of the result not of us
The gap between ordinary upholstery and dealer-standard work lives in details nobody notices until they are missing: stitch count per centimetre a seam that traces the original seat line instead of taking the easier straight run how an edge is closed where two panels meet and how much tension the material carries through a curve so it does not ripple a few months later If you plan to resell the car or you simply want an interior that never reads as "redone" this is the specification to ask for
